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0016 0515680 963191555
8410373030 780 3836112910
8410373030 780 3836112910
12000743 084619 205717
All about undefined
Interested in learning more?
8410373030 780 3836112910
12000743 084619 205717
See more
5669 55300
95168 138738 8848732
See more
651585194 118753198 838232280
88 9084 6531226 105991384
See more